PHILADELPHIA (WPVI) -- Tuesday marks the first day of school for many students across New Jersey and the Philadelphia suburbs, and families are ready. Store shelves are empty, backpacks are full, and students are stocked with supplies and style.
"I got two composition books," said Sophie, a fourth grader.
"I have a calculator for math," added Talia, who's starting seventh grade.

Students are also arriving dressed for success.
"I bought baggy jeans and a few baggy shirts," said Braelyn Viola, heading into eighth grade.
"I bought some new sleep clothes because you need to sleep well when life is getting a little stressful," said Juliana Viola, an 11th grader.
